[ Fe( CN)6]4− and [ Fe ( H2O)6 ]2+ are of different colours in dilute solutions.Why?
Solution:  
In [ Fe( CN)6]4−,CN−is a strong field ligand hence, pairing of electronstakes place.
In [ Fe ( H2O)6 ]4−,H2O is a weak ligand hence, pairing does not take place
